* Introduction
This is my literate configuration for {{{hl}}} and other programs
started at the beginning of a graphical session. {{{hl}}} is a manual
tiling window manager and is configured via the ~herbstclient~
program.

* Early setup
** Definitions
We begin by defining a shorthand name for the ~herbstclient~ program:
#+NAME: hc
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c() {
herbstclient "$@"
}
#+END_SRC
** Basic
We make {{{hl}}} execute code associated with the ~reload~ hook.
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c emit_hook reload
#+END_SRC
We set the color of the default window bar.
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
xsetroot -solid '#5A8E3A'
#+END_SRC
* Keybindings
We remove all existing keybindings.
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c keyunbind --all
#+END_SRC
Choice of Modkey. =Mod1= is =Alt=, =Mod4= is =Super=.
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
Mod=Mod4
#+END_SRC
** Basic interaction with {{{hl}}}
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c keybind $Mod-Shift-q quit
hc keybind $Mod-Shift-r reload
hc keybind $Mod-Shift-c close
#+END_SRC
** Close focused window or remove frame
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c keybind $Mod-q close_or_remove
#+END_SRC
** Application shortcuts
*** Menu
{{{hl}}} wrapper around dmenu.
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c keybind $Mod-d spawn "/etc/xdg/herbstluftwm/dmenu_run_hlwm"
#+END_SRC
*** Terminal
We use =st=.
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c keybind $Mod-Return spawn "st"
#+END_SRC
*** TODO Emacs
We assign shortcuts to commonly used applications.
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c keybind $Mod-e spawn "emacsclient -nc -s main"
#+END_SRC
** Movement
Basic movement in tiling and floating mode focusing clients.
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c keybind $Mod-Left focus left
hc keybind $Mod-Down focus down
hc keybind $Mod-Up focus up
hc keybind $Mod-Right focus right
hc keybind $Mod-h focus left
hc keybind $Mod-j focus down
hc keybind $Mod-k focus up
hc keybind $Mod-l focus right
#+END_SRC
Moving clients in tiling and floating mode.
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c keybind $Mod-Shift-Left shift left
hc keybind $Mod-Shift-Down shift down
hc keybind $Mod-Shift-Up shift up
hc keybind $Mod-Shift-Right shift right
hc keybind $Mod-Shift-h shift left
hc keybind $Mod-Shift-j shift down
hc keybind $Mod-Shift-k shift up
hc keybind $Mod-Shift-l shift right
#+END_SRC
** Splitting frames
Create an empty frame at the specified direction.
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c keybind $Mod-u split bottom 0.5
hc keybind $Mod-o split left 0.5
#+END_SRC
We let the current frame explode into subframes.
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c keybind $Mod-Control-space split explode
#+END_SRC
** Resizing frames and clients
Resizing frames and floating clients.
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
resizestep=0.02
hc keybind $Mod-Control-h resize left +$resizestep
hc keybind $Mod-Control-j resize down +$resizestep
hc keybind $Mod-Control-k resize up +$resizestep
hc keybind $Mod-Control-l resize right +$resizestep
hc keybind $Mod-Control-Left resize left +$resizestep
hc keybind $Mod-Control-Down resize down +$resizestep
hc keybind $Mod-Control-Up resize up +$resizestep
hc keybind $Mod-Control-Right resize right +$resizestep
#+END_SRC
** Tags
*** Basic definitions
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
tag_names=( {1..5} )
tag_keys=( {1..5} 0 )
hc rename default "${tag_names[0]}" || true
for i in "${!tag_names[@]}" ; do
hc add "${tag_names[$i]}"
key="${tag_keys[$i]}"
if ! [ -z "$key" ] ; then
hc keybind "$Mod-$key" use_index "$i"
hc keybind "$Mod-Shift-$key" move_index "$i"
fi
done
#+END_SRC
*** Cycle tags
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c keybind $Mod-period use_index +1 --skip-visible
hc keybind $Mod-comma use_index -1 --skip-visible
#+END_SRC
*** Layouting
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c keybind $Mod-r remove
hc keybind $Mod-s floating toggle # Schwebend = floating!
hc keybind $Mod-f fullscreen toggle
hc keybind $Mod-Shift-f set_attr clients.focus.floating toggle
hc keybind $Mod-Shift-m set_attr clients.focus.minimized true
hc keybind $Mod-Control-m jumpto last-minimized
hc keybind $Mod-p pseudotile toggle
#+END_SRC
The following cycles through the available layouts within a frame, but
skips layouts, if the layout change wouldn't affect the actual window
positions. I.e. if there are two windows within a frame, the grid
layout is skipped.
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c keybind $Mod-space \
or , and . compare tags.focus.curframe_wcount = 2 \
. cycle_layout +1 vertical horizontal max vertical grid \
, cycle_layout +1
#+END_SRC
** Mouse bindings
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c mouseunbind --all
hc mousebind $Mod-Button1 move
hc mousebind $Mod-Button2 zoom
hc mousebind $Mod-Button3 resize
#+END_SRC
** Cycle the active screens
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c keybind $Mod-Tab cycle_all +1
hc keybind $Mod-Shift-Tab cycle_all -1
#+END_SRC
This is a ``shorter'' shortcut.
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c keybind $Mod-c cycle_all +1
#+END_SRC
** Jump to to next urgent program
Super useful when getting prompted for permissions in a browser on a
different tag!
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c keybind $Mod-i jumpto urgent
#+END_SRC
* Theme
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c attr theme.tiling.reset 1
hc attr theme.floating.reset 1
#+END_SRC
** Colors
#+begin_src shell
color_main='#666611'
xsetroot -solid $color_main
#+end_src
** Frames
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c set frame_border_active_color '#222222cc'
hc set frame_border_normal_color '#101010cc'
hc set frame_bg_normal_color '#565656aa'
hc set frame_bg_active_color '#345F0Caa'
hc set frame_border_width 1
hc set always_show_frame on
hc set frame_bg_transparent on
hc set frame_transparent_width 3
#+END_SRC
We have a grand total of 4 pixels dedicated to the frame borders, per
frame---so six pixels wasted at most.
** Gap between frames
We set no gap between frames and other frames/monitors.
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c set frame_gap 0
#+END_SRC
** Windows
*** Basic
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c attr theme.title_height 24
hc attr theme.title_font 'Hack:pixelsize=20' # example using Xft
# hc attr theme.title_font '-*-fixed-medium-r-*-*-13-*-*-*-*-*-*-*'
hc attr theme.padding_top 10 # space below the title's baseline (i.e. text depth)
hc attr theme.active.color '#345F0Cef'
hc attr theme.title_color '#ffffff'
hc attr theme.normal.color '#323232dd'
hc attr theme.urgent.color '#7811A1dd'
hc attr theme.normal.title_color '#898989'
hc attr theme.inner_width 1
hc attr theme.inner_color black
hc attr theme.border_width 1
hc attr theme.floating.border_width 12
hc attr theme.floating.outer_width 1
hc attr theme.floating.outer_color black
hc attr theme.active.inner_color '#789161'
hc attr theme.urgent.inner_color '#9A65B0'
hc attr theme.normal.inner_color '#606060'
#+END_SRC
Copy ~inner_color~ to ~outer_color~.
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
for state in active urgent normal ; do
hc substitute C theme.${state}.inner_color \
attr theme.${state}.outer_color C
done
hc attr theme.active.outer_width 1
hc attr theme.background_color '#141414'
#+END_SRC
*** Appearance
Gap between windows, tiled in a frame.
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c set window_gap 32
#+END_SRC
We could reserve extra room on the edges common to all the tiled
windows. (Despite being a frame parameter, it really applies to the
sum total of tiled windows in a given frame, so it belongs to this
section).
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c set frame_padding 0
#+END_SRC
If only one frame exists on a given monitor, no border gap is added to
the unique frame. But since we set the frame gap to 0, this has no
effect.
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c set smart_frame_surroundings off
#+END_SRC
If only one window exists in a given frame, the border gap between the
window and the frame may be omitted.
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c set smart_window_surroundings off
#+END_SRC
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c set mouse_recenter_gap 0
#+END_SRC
** Rules
First, we cancel all previously bound rules.
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c unrule -F
#hc rule class=XTerm tag=3 # move all xterms to tag 3
hc rule focus=on # normally focus new clients
hc rule floatplacement=smart
#hc rule focus=off # normally do not focus new clients
# give focus to most common terminals
#hc rule class~'(.*[Rr]xvt.*|.*[Tt]erm|Konsole)' focus=on
hc rule windowtype~'_NET_WM_WINDOW_TYPE_(DIALOG|UTILITY|SPLASH)' floating=on
hc rule windowtype='_NET_WM_WINDOW_TYPE_DIALOG' focus=on
hc rule windowtype~'_NET_WM_WINDOW_TYPE_(NOTIFICATION|DOCK|DESKTOP)' manage=off
hc set tree_style '╾│ ├└╼─┐'
#+END_SRC
** Unlock monitors
#+BEGIN_SRC shell
hc unlock
#+END_SRC
* Other programs
** Panel
#+begin_src shell
xset +fp /home/blendux/.fonts/
kill $(pgrep --full "panel.sh")
bash ~/.config/herbstluftwm/panel.sh
#+end_src
This panel is adapted from the one provided by default by {{{hl}}},
located at [[file:/etc/xdg/herbstluftwm/panel.sh]].
I'm using =lemonbar-xft=, which provides XFT support.
#+begin_src shell :tangle no
font='-*-hack-medium-r-*-*-*-*-*-*-*-*-*-*'
font_xft='Hack'
# extract colors from hlwm and omit alpha-value
bgcolor=$(herbstclient get frame_border_normal_color|sed 's,^\(\#[0-9a-f]\{6\}\)[0-9a-f]\{2\}$,\1,')
selbg=$(herbstclient get window_border_active_color|sed 's,^\(\#[0-9a-f]\{6\}\)[0-9a-f]\{2\}$,\1,')
selfg='#101010'
# Quick maffs
monitor_width=$(herbstclient monitor_rect 0 | awk '{ print $3 }')
monitor_height=$(herbstclient monitor_rect 0 | awk '{ print $4 }')
window_gap=$(herbstclient get window_gap)
let "bar_width = monitor_width - (2 * $window_gap)"
bar_height=42
offset_horizontal=$window_gap
offset_vertical=0
bar_dimensions=${bar_width}x${bar_height}+${offset_horizontal}+${offset_vertical}
hlwm_datetime_short () {
date +"%R | %F"
}
hlwm_datetime_long () {
date +"%A, %d %B %Y | %R"
}
hlwm_battery_status () {
acpi | awk -F', ' '{ print $3 }'
}
hlwm_battery_level () {
acpi | awk -F', ' '{ print $2 }'
}
(while true; do
echo "%{c}$(hlwm_datetime_short)%{r}$(hlwm_battery_status) $(hlwm_battery_level)"
sleep 1
done
) | lemonbar -f ${font_xft} -g $bar_dimensions # -B $selbg
#+end_src
